Hirdetés

Új hozzászólás Aktív témák

  • blaces
    tag

    es ez miert szebb, mintha ugyanezt switch-csel csinalnad? :F
    (amugy gondolom a 3. esetnel csak veletlenul irtal ab-t ac helyett)

    printf("Kerem a kezdosebesseget:\n");
    scanf ("%lf", &b);
    v=b/3.6;
    s1=v*t;
    switch (választottmenüpont)
    {
    case 1: s2=v*v/2*aa; break;
    case 2: s2=v*v/2*ab; break;
    case 3: s2=v*v/2*ac;break;
    }
    s=s1+s2;
    printf("Gepkocsi fekutja normal uton: s=%lf", &s);

    vagy akar:

    printf("Kerem a kezdosebesseget:\n");
    scanf ("%lf", &b);
    v=b/3.6;
    s1=v*t;
    s2=v*v/2;
    switch (választottmenüpont)
    {
    case 1: s2*=aa; break;
    case 2: s2*=ab; break;
    case 3: s2*=ac;break;
    }
    s=s1+s2;
    printf("Gepkocsi fekutja normal uton: s=%lf", &s);

    igen az elírás volt :DD Nem kell a case 1: case 2: case 3: esetén nem kell {} jel? az enyémnél szerepel, így mutatták órán...
    (ez tényleg szebb és egyszerűbb megoldás kösz :R )

    Viszont ha getchar()-t írtam be akkor is ugyanaz a szintaktikai hibája van...

Új hozzászólás Aktív témák